Operation
Prior to plugging any accessory into a 12-volt receptacle, ensure
that the device is designed for use when connected to a 12-volt
receptacle and will not be damaged by the connection to the
receptacle. Never try to force a connection. Use of unacceptable
chargers constitutes abuse of the system and Aviara will not
be responsible for subsequent damage to the boat’s electrical
system or the charger or the device being charged. This is not
covered under warranty.
Troubleshooting
If devices do not recharge after the expected period of time,
verify that the correct type of charger has been used and that it
was fully seated within the 12-volt receptacle. If it appears that
the charger was the correct type and that it was fully seated
but the device still did not recharge, take the boat to your
authorized Aviara dealer to determine whether the receptacle is
malfunctioning and should be replaced. This is extremely rare.
Ignition Key Slots
Models
All
Purpose
The keys are for safety and security. The keys should be inserted
prior to starting an outing, and removed at the conclusion. This is
intended to prevent theft or unapproved use of the boat.
Boats are equipped with two or three ignition keys, which must
be inserted in the ignition key slots and used to activate the
boat’s electrical system. This, in turn, will allow the boat to be
started and operated.
